England coach Gareth Southgate is coy over their interest in West Ham defender Declan Rice.
Southgate conceded the 19-year-old faces a "difficult decision" after turning down a call to Ireland's squad for the UEFA Nations League opener with Wales.
"As far as I'm concerned, he's with Ireland at the moment and as much as we think he's a very good player, that decision has to lie with him," said Southgate.
But as he announced his latest squad, the English boss made references to his dwindling top-flight playing pool and the shortage of youngsters under the age of 20 playing at that level - two boxes that Rice ticks.
"I can't rule out picking players in the Championship because our pool is getting smaller," said Southgate, who did say he was reluctant to fast-track youngsters for the sake of it.
